Transaction 6fe087557391b5a9d1b59be343bf8cdf13c3241be00e5c5ab4b428d12baa77a5
1 Input
1 Output
-
6fe087557391b5a9d1b59be343bf8cdf13c3241be00e5c5ab4b428d12baa77a5:0
- value
- 620950
- script pubkey
- OP_0 OP_PUSHBYTES_20 8bba7af84c2ae0f9fb2546140209522bb4dd455e
- address
- bc1q3wa847zv9ts0n7e9gc2qyz2j9w6d6327zpwfze